Skye Global Management's BABA Position: Q2 2020 in Review

Skye Global Management sold out of Alibaba (BABA) in Q2 2020, closing a stake of 7,500 shares — an estimated $1.46M sold.

Skye Global Management first reported a position in BABA in Q2 2018 and held it in 4 quarters. The position peaked at $6.84M in Q1 2019. 1,772 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old BABA as of Q2 2020.
